Connecting Water Supply

Follow the instructions to connect the refrigerator to a water supply for the ice maker and water dispenser.

  1. Turn off the water supply before connecting.
  2. Use the provided water line and fittings.
  3. Check for leaks after connecting.

Tip: Ensure the water line is not kinked or damaged.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Refrigerator not coolingPower supply issueCheck the power cord and outlet.
Ice maker not workingWater supply issueEnsure water line is connected and not kinked.
Noise from refrigeratorCompressor operationThis is normal; check for loose items.
Water dispenser not workingClogged filterReplace the water filter if necessary.

Reset: Unplug for 10 minutes and plug back in.
